A noble Neapolitan, Gesualdo, nicknamed Prince of Musicians, was a remarkable innovator and precursor of modern music, besides being the author of astounding polyphonic scores. On this occasion we propose a tribute to one of the greatest polyphonists and composers of sacred music of the time: Prince Carlo Gesualdo da Venosa. A characteristic that, especially referred to the creation of consorts, made all viols be often assigned to the performance of vocal polyphonic music, both as a double for the voice and as an exquisitely instrumental ensemble. Considering its timbre, viol was considered the instrument that was capable of imitating the human voice more than any other. The moons, however, quickly repair their heavenly losses when we have fallen to where Father Aeneas fell, and wealthy Tullus and Ancus, we are dust and shadow. The stanza in question poses a lovely contrast between the moon's renewal and our own mortality:ĭamna tamen celeres reparant caelestia lunae Nos ubi decidimus, Quo pater Aeneas, quo dives Tullus et Ancus, Pulvis et umbra sumus. You can read the entire poem in Latin and English online. pulvis et umbra sumus - Latin is Simple Online Dictionary pulvis et umbra sumus Phrase Meaning: we are dust and shadow Comment From Horace, Carmina book IV, 7, 16.
